German-Cameroon cooperation at the heart of a meeting between Paul Biya and Günter Nooke

(Business in Cameroon) - On February 15, 2018, Paul Biya granted an audience to Günter Nooke, the personal representative of Angela Merkel in Africa. The meeting which took place in Yaoundé was to explore ways to strenghthen the cooperation between Germany and Cameroon.  

At the end of the audience which lasted for about an hour, Günter Nooke explained to the press that this meeting followed the European Union/African Union summit which was held on November 29-30, 2017 in Abidjan, Côte d’Ivoire.

In accordance with the resolution taken during the summit, three priority sectors are at the center of the relations between the two countries. The first area is the sustainable management of natural resources to protect the fauna. Indeed, some species such as elephants are repeatedly hunted by poachers.

The second area is decentralization. The German emissary announced that his country was available to help Cameroon in that regard.

Finally, the third sector is about social and economic development. In that area, Günter Nooke announced an increase in the involvement of the German private sector in Cameroon.
